Comparison

Well the difference between Olson and Lincoln is that these two middle schools are located in two very different areas of North Minneapolis. Lincoln is located on a pretty big street (PENN). While Olson Middle School was located by a creek (Shingle Creek). Also the enviroment of these two schools are different, because Olson is in a pretty decent neighborhood which is located on the border of Minneapolis and Brooklyn Center. The house value of houses in Olson's neighborhood is around 200,000 and up for a house 2 to 4 bedroom house, and they are still in pretty good shape. While the houses around Lincoln are pretty beat up and aren't that good of a shape. The value for these houses are somewhere along 150,000 to 200,000. Just a couple of blocks away from Lincoln is a police station, but around the area, there are still alot of crime activity. This probably means that most of the families who lives around Lincoln doesn't make as much income as the families who lives around Olson Middle School. There aren't as many crime activities around Olson Middle School then there is around Lincoln. I think that the enviroment of the school and where its located has some impact on the students and staff who are attending and working there.
